Ankündigung

Einklappen
Keine Ankündigung bisher.

[Erledigt] QR-Code als vcard

Einklappen

Neue Werbung 2019

Einklappen
X
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• [Erledigt] QR-Code als vcard

    Hallo zusammen.
    Könnt Ihr mir vielleicht hier weiterhelfen?
    Ich suche eine Lösung, aus einer bestehenden Datenbank mit PHP einen QR-Code als VCard mit Googles API anzubieten. Ich sitze schon seit Stunden vor Google, habe aber nichts gefunden, was mir weiterhelfen könnte

    LG
    Markus


  • #2
    Was hat das mit Softwaredesign zu tun?

    php vcard qrcode
    Standards - Best Practices - AwesomePHP - Guideline für WebApps

    Kommentar


    • #3
      Danke, auf die Idee, Google zu benutzen, bin ich schon seit etwa 5 Stunden gekommen.

      Allerdings liefern mir die Ergebnisse nur leere qr-Codes

      Wenn ich im falschen Bereich gepostet habe, bitte ich ums Verschieben.

      Code:
      <?php
      $vcard = '
      BEGIN:VCARD\r\n
      VERSION:3.0\r\n
      N:Hans;Hansen;;;\r\n
      ADR;TYPE=WORK:;;Musterweg 5;Musterstadt;12345;Germany\r\n
      TEL;TYPE=WORK,VOICE:+47 55 55 55 55\r\n
      TEL;TYPE=CELL,VOICE:+47 99 99 99 99\r\n
      EMAIL;TYPE=PREF,INTERNET:abc@def.gh\r\n
      END:VCARD';
      
      ?>
      <img src="http://chart.apis.google.com/chart?chs=200x200&cht=qr&chl=<?php echo $vcard; ?>">

      Kommentar


      • #4
        Mit einer Selbsteinschätzung als "Fortgeschritten" sollte folgendes bekannt sein:

        1. Steuerzeichen werden in single quotes nicht geparst.
        2. URL-kodierte Query-Strings sollten nicht manuell zusammengeschustert werden, dafür gibt es http_build_query
        PHP-Klassen auf github

        Kommentar


        • #5
          Danke,werde ich mir anschauen. Es war wohl eine Selbstüberschätzung, wie ich merke. *schäm*

          Kommentar


          • #6
            Dein $vcard in double quotes und die url mit Hilfe von http_build_query erzeugt kommt bei mir erstmal kein leeres qr-Code-Bildchen. Ob es ok ist?

            Edit: Sind meine Bemerkungen so brutal, das die Nutzer jetzt nur noch die Flucht als Ausweg sehen ?
            PHP-Klassen auf github

            Kommentar

            Lädt...
            X